轉自http://fuliang.iteye.com/blog/169946本系列文章主要是介紹怎樣用java來作正則表達式的應用。正則表達式在處理文本方面用處非常大,最早像在Perl和awk語言中,提供了這種機制,Java在Java2中也增加了正則表達式這個包java.util.regex。這個包為用戶使用正則表達式,提供了易用而全面的支持。我的研究方向是web挖掘。從網頁中提取內容,處理文本,當然需要正則表達式這個強大的工具了。一、首先我們看一下怎么使
系統 2019-08-12 09:30:18 2012
編程語言流行指數(PYPL)排行榜近日公布了2019年7月份榜單。在最新一期榜單上,Python的份額高達28.08%,再次蟬聯第一,并且增長4.7%,同時成為增長勢頭較好的語言。而被擠到第二蟬聯Java,同比下跌1.8個百分點,C/C++已經被擠出前三甲。圈內知名網站StackOverflow的數據顯示,其實早在去年6月份,Python的月活用戶就已超越了Java、JavaScript,成為第一。IEEESpectrum也在2018年度頂級編程語言排行榜
系統 2019-09-27 17:56:52 2011
由于對資源或網速的要求,在手機游戲或一般的網頁游戲中,希望能對圖片進最大可能的壓縮,以節省資源。最近公司做的項目也有對這方面的需求,于是我在網上逛了半天,希望能發現現成版的Java方法可以使用(用程序來壓縮而不借助于工具,要不然2萬多張的圖片你想累死人?雖然PS有批量功能,它卻無法按原來的路徑存放);失望的是,好像沒發現什么能直接使用代碼,哪怕是提個解決方案也很少。既然網上找不到合適的,那就自己動手,豐衣足食。關于PNG圖片的格式我在此就不多說,圖片壓縮方
系統 2019-08-29 23:16:09 2010
1.計算某一月份的最大天數Calendartime=Calendar.getInstance();time.clear();time.set(Calendar.YEAR,year);time.set(Calendar.MONTH,i-1);//注意,Calendar對象默認一月為0intday=time.getActualMaximum(Calendar.DAY_OF_MONTH);//本月份的天數注:在使用set方法之前,必須先clear一下,否則很多信
系統 2019-08-29 22:31:47 2010
原文:java代碼調用oracle存儲過程一、簡介與調用mysql存儲過程類型過程都是如下1、創建連接Connectionconn=DriverManager.getConnection(url,user,password);2、創建CallableStatementCallableStatementstatement=conn.prepareCall(sql);3、設置參數statement.setInt(1,id);statement.register
系統 2019-08-12 01:34:00 2010
開發環境1.jdk1.72.Eclipse3.selenium(selenium-java-2.42.2.zip)將下載下來的selenium-java-2.42.2.zip解壓,解壓后文件目錄:建立JavaProject項目1.將上面加壓出來的文件復制到新建的項目目錄下:2.添加buildpath,項目目錄右鍵>>BuildPath>>configbuildpath>>JavaBuildPath>>Libraries>>AddJARs把libs文件夾下的
系統 2019-08-12 09:27:19 2009
定義:為創建一組相關或相互依賴的對象提供一個接口,而且無需指定他們的具體類。類型:創建類模式類圖:抽象工廠模式與工廠方法模式的區別抽象工廠模式是工廠方法模式的升級版本,他用來創建一組相關或者相互依賴的對象。他與工廠方法模式的區別就在于,工廠方法模式針對的是一個產品等級結構;而抽象工廠模式則是針對的多個產品等級結構。在編程中,通常一個產品結構,表現為一個接口或者抽象類,也就是說,工廠方法模式提供的所有產品都是衍生自同一個接口或抽象類,而抽象工廠模式所提供的產
系統 2019-08-29 22:45:30 2008
最近自己在做一個小系統玩的時候涉及到了文件的上傳,于是在網上找到Java上傳文件的方案,最后確定使用common-fileupload實現上傳操作。需求說明用戶添加頁面有一個“上傳”按鈕,點擊按鈕彈出上傳界面,上傳完成后關閉上傳界面。所需Jar包commons.fileupload-1.2.0.jar、commons.logging-1.1.1.jar、commons.beanutils-1.8.0.jar、commons.collections-3.2.
系統 2019-08-12 09:30:33 2008
http://www.theserverside.com/articles/article.tss?l=JBIforSOA這篇文章介紹了JBI,雖然好像出現的晚了一些,不過還是應該引起大家的重視。SOA不僅僅是Webservice,企業提供的服務也包括email,ftp,jabber,rpc,http等各種接口,單純依賴Webservice實現企業的SOA那是笑話,或者是童話。企業需要ESB,企業的各種應用集成應該有一條總線。大家都來遵循這個標準,以后的企
系統 2019-08-12 01:32:58 2006
packagecom.interview;/***java多線程的兩種實現方式以及run、start方法的區別*@authorMEI.LIU**/publicclassThreadTest{publicstaticvoidmain(String[]args)throwsInterruptedException{ThreadTesttt=newThreadTest();Thread1t1=tt.newThread1();Thread2t2=tt.newThr
系統 2019-08-29 22:20:51 2005
文章摘抄至http://blog.csdn.net/java_min/article/details/9833815javax.xml.ws.soap.SOAPFaultException:CannotcreateasecureXMLInputFactory這個問題困擾了我一天,媽的,后來才發現是缺少了兩個jar包,如下:服務器端缺少了兩個jar包stax2-api-3.1.x.jar和woodstox-core-asl-4.2.x.jar,客戶端不需要任
系統 2019-08-29 22:10:43 2003
packagecom;/***@authorlonggangbai**/publicclassStringTest{publicstaticvoidmain(String[]args){Stringa="ab";//創建了一個對象,并加入字符串池中System.out.println("Stringa=\"ab\";");Stringb="cd";//創建了一個對象,并加入字符串池中System.out.println("Stringb=\"cd\";")
系統 2019-08-12 09:30:13 2002
在weblogic10中部署了MinAn的工程,訪問時報錯:javax.naming.NoPermissionException:Userdoesnothavepermissiononweblogic.management.adminhometoperformlookupoperation.之前在我自己的機器上部署就出現了這問題,未能解決,這次在服務器上也出現了,最后查到解決方法:在控制臺中左側的樹形結構中選擇
系統 2019-08-29 23:31:24 2000
引言將Java對象序列化為二進制文件的Java序列化技術是Java系列技術中一個較為重要的技術點,在大部分情況下,開發人員只需要了解被序列化的類需要實現Serializable接口,使用ObjectInputStream和ObjectOutputStream進行對象的讀寫。然而在有些情況下,光知道這些還遠遠不夠,文章列舉了筆者遇到的一些真實情境,它們與Java序列化相關,通過分析情境出現的原因,使讀者輕松牢記Java序列化中的一些高級認識。文章結構本文將逐
系統 2019-08-29 23:02:38 2000
許久沒有分享代碼了,把這段時間寫的一個Java操作Blob字段,有日子沒寫Java了,就當作筆記記錄一下。1.[代碼][Java]代碼跳至[1][全屏預覽]packagecom.wanmei.meishu;importjava.io.FileInputStream;importjava.io.FileOutputStream;importjava.io.FileReader;importjava.io.InputStream;importjava.io.O
系統 2019-08-12 01:53:55 2000